Western Railroad Discussion > CN-led mixed manifest train rumbling through downtown Grand ForksDate: 03/21/23 20:54 CN-led mixed manifest train rumbling through downtown Grand Forks Author: jmulhol2 A 2x0, 148-car Grand Forks, ND --to-- Noyes, MN eastbound mixed manifest freight train is seen here rumbling through downtown Grand Forks, ND during the mid-afternoon hours of 03/19/2023.
Train symbol: H-GFDNOY Power: CN #2220 (GE ES44DC; built: 01/2006) BNSF #289 (EMD SD75I; built: 00/1997) You must be a registered subscriber to watch videos. Join Today!
